How introverted individuals can survive a job interview
THURSDAY, MARCH 28, 2013 09:11 AM

How introverted individuals can survive a job interview Some job seekers go into an interview ready to say and do whatever they can to impress company officials and get hired. Others are not so extroverted. This does not mean candidates who are a little on the shy side do not deserve the positions they apply for. They just need to know how to make the right impression.

For example, as introverted individuals may not be very talkative, CBS MoneyWatch suggests they let their interviewer do the talking. Job candidates can ask open-ended questions, such as those related to the types of challenges a company faces, and then listen to the response. When appropriate, job seekers can chime in with examples of how they tackled similar challenges.

At the same time, the news source highlights the power of the non-verbal clue. Simple actions, such as a confident smile and a firm handshake, can reveal a candidate's level of interest in a position.

Body language is also important. Business Insider advises shy job candidates to sit up straight, make eye contact and avoid playing with their hands.
